Ben Napier Reveals Home Town May Be Facing Cancellation Despite Completed Filming
Ben Napier, the charismatic star of the hit renovation series *Home Town*, recently opened up about the show’s uncertain future, leaving fans worried. Despite having wrapped up all filming for the upcoming season, Ben expressed his frustration as rumors swirl that *Home Town* might be on the chopping block. This unexpected news has sparked concern among loyal viewers who have followed the couple’s journey transforming historic homes in Laurel, Mississippi.
Home Town Cancellation Rumors: Ben Napier Shares His Frustration
In a candid interview, Ben Napier revealed how disheartening it is to face the possibility of *Home Town* being canceled after investing so much time and effort into the latest season. “We even wrapped all the filming already,” Ben stated, emphasizing the dedication and passion poured into the show. The news caught many by surprise, as *Home Town* has been a fan favorite for years, known for its heartfelt storytelling and impressive home renovations.
The potential cancellation raises questions about the future of the show and what might have led to this decision. While no official statement has been released by the network, insiders speculate that shifting programming strategies and budget considerations may be factors. For Ben and his wife, Erin Napier, who co-host the series, this uncertainty is particularly challenging given their deep connection to the community and the homes they restore.

Ben and Erin Napier’s Impact Beyond Home Town
Even if *Home Town* faces cancellation, Ben and Erin Napier’s influence extends far beyond the series. Their dedication to restoring historic homes has revitalized Laurel, Mississippi, turning it into a destination for fans and design enthusiasts alike. The couple’s approach combines respect for architectural heritage with modern functionality, setting a standard in the renovation genre.
Moreover, the Napiers have authored books, launched product lines, and engaged with their audience through social media and public appearances. Their passion for storytelling and design resonates with a broad audience, ensuring their legacy will endure even if *Home Town* ends.
